Display Resolution Manager features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    Display Resolution Manager offers an int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face, making it accessible for users with varying levels of technical expertise.
  • Custom Resolution Management
    The software allows users to create and manage custom display resolutions, providing more flexibility compared to default system settings.
  • Quick Resolution Switching
    Users can quickly switch between different resolutions, which is beneficial for applications that have specific resolution requirements.
  • Improved Multi-Display Support
    This tool can enhance the management of different display settings across multiple monitors, optimizing the user’s multi-display setup.

Possible disadvantages of Display Resolution Manager

  • Compatibility Issues
    Some users may experience compatibility problems with certain graphics drivers or hardware, which could limit the software’s functionality.
  • Limited Advanced Features
    Compared to more comprehensive display management tools, Display Resolution Manager may lack some advanced features sought by power users.
  • Potential System Conflicts
    There is a possibility of conflicts with other software that manages display settings, leading to unstable system behavior or crashes.
  • Customer Support
    The availability and responsiveness of customer support can be limited, potentially leaving users with unresolved issues.
